Raman Amplifier

The Raman Amplifier uses enhanced Raman amplification to extend the span reach of optical DWDM networks. In addition, the module also improves the OSNR (optical signal to noise ratio). The Raman amplifier consists of two modules. The dual pump model has a maximum output power of 27 dBm, while the triple pump model version offers a maximum output power of 28.5 dBm respectively. The amplifier includes an automatic eye safety mechanism that shuts down the amplifier or reduces the power within class 1M in case of fibre link interruption. This comprehensive safety mechanism is extremely important due to the high output power of the Raman Module.
